Donna was born on February 7, 1931 in Brady, Texas to Earl and Agnes Underwood McDaniel.
She was raised in a Godly home south of Field Creek.
Through her life she was an active member of the First Baptist Church.
She graduated from Llano High School in 1948.
Donna married her High School sweetheart Dorman Dale Bush class of 1947.
Dorman left to serve his country in the United States Air Force and graduated from Southwest Texas State University, they lived and worked raising two sons in Anson, Texas and Clarendon, Texas working for the USDA.
In 1968 they bought a hardware store in San Saba know as, The Western Auto Store.
She was a devoted spouse and mother.
Donna is survived by her two sons; Bruce and wife Judy of Llano, Texas and Brent and wife Janice of Early, Texas; numerous grandchildren and great-grandchildren.
She was preceded in death by her parents, husband; one brother Paul “Bud” McDaniel and one sister; Myrna Faye McDaniel Najar.
A Private Family Graveside was held on Sunday, December 6, 2020 at Newsom Cemetery in Pontotoc, Texas.
In Lieu of flowers the family request memorials be made to a local church or the Samaritans Purse.
Blaylock Funeral Home of San Saba, Texas in charge of arrangements.
